Output f599832543fee37dca78c3f904a45a2c9c19ca442f3ae7445bff804e10cedc37:0

value
1466900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f72a4aa4e8916864d8d76918cca75246f124e5e2 OP_EQUAL
address
3QDuVPwLAhT83hNCSiumdKs6aWS8P7pEY5
transaction
f599832543fee37dca78c3f904a45a2c9c19ca442f3ae7445bff804e10cedc37
confirmations
162394
spent
true